Difference between revisions of "stoney backup: Requirements"

From stoney cloud
Jump to: navigation, search
[unchecked revision][unchecked revision]
(Created page with "== Overview == == Requirements == Category:stoney safeCategory:Requirements")
 
(Requirements)
 
(8 intermediate revisions by 2 users not shown)
Line 3: Line 3:
 
== Requirements ==
 
== Requirements ==
  
[[Category:stoney safe]][[Category:Requirements]]
+
* Access for Customers and People to the GUI
 +
 
 +
* The roles are dependent on the hierarchy height (the higher the more rights)
 +
 
 +
* Two default roles (core is a service as well and needs the two roles too)
 +
** Service Administrator
 +
** Service User
 +
* The attribute sstProduct defines the access to the services
 +
** 0 means access to all products of a service. Default.
 +
** One or more UIDs restricts the access to the corresponding products. Not to be implemented yet.
 +
 
 +
 
 +
* Online Backup Accout
 +
** Create a new Backup Account
 +
** Delete an existing Backup Account
 +
** Rename an existing Backup Account
 +
** Quota starting at 1GB
 +
*** Enlarge quota in 1GB steps
 +
*** Downsize the quota in 1GB steps (do we allow this? --[[User:Pat|Pat]] ([[User talk:Pat|talk]]) 08:57, 16 October 2013 (CEST))
 +
** Change the rsnapshot settings
 +
*** Hourly interval (0 to 24)
 +
*** Daily interval (0 to 7)
 +
*** Weekly interval (0 to 4)
 +
*** Monthly interval (0 to 12)
 +
*** Yearly interval (>= 0)
 +
** Change the owner of the Backup Account
 +
** Activate Backup Account
 +
** Deactivate Backup Account
 +
** Password:
 +
*** Change password (and send newly created credentials to either person logged in or to the owner of the backup account).
 +
*** Reset password (and send newly created credentials to either person logged in or to the owner of the backup account).
 +
** Set the language
 +
* Notifications
 +
** Activate notifications (Quota, not successful, not started)
 +
** Deactivate notifications (Quota, not successful, not started)
 +
** Set notification medium (mail,sms,...)
 +
** Set notification destination (e-mail address, phone number, ...)
 +
** Set notification language
 +
** Set notification threshold (after how many not successful, not started attempts should the notification be sent: 0 to N)
 +
 
 +
 
 +
[[Category:stoney backup]][[Category:Requirements]]

Latest revision as of 14:37, 30 October 2013

Overview

Requirements

  • Access for Customers and People to the GUI
  • The roles are dependent on the hierarchy height (the higher the more rights)
  • Two default roles (core is a service as well and needs the two roles too)
    • Service Administrator
    • Service User
  • The attribute sstProduct defines the access to the services
    • 0 means access to all products of a service. Default.
    • One or more UIDs restricts the access to the corresponding products. Not to be implemented yet.


  • Online Backup Accout
    • Create a new Backup Account
    • Delete an existing Backup Account
    • Rename an existing Backup Account
    • Quota starting at 1GB
      • Enlarge quota in 1GB steps
      • Downsize the quota in 1GB steps (do we allow this? --Pat (talk) 08:57, 16 October 2013 (CEST))
    • Change the rsnapshot settings
      • Hourly interval (0 to 24)
      • Daily interval (0 to 7)
      • Weekly interval (0 to 4)
      • Monthly interval (0 to 12)
      • Yearly interval (>= 0)
    • Change the owner of the Backup Account
    • Activate Backup Account
    • Deactivate Backup Account
    • Password:
      • Change password (and send newly created credentials to either person logged in or to the owner of the backup account).
      • Reset password (and send newly created credentials to either person logged in or to the owner of the backup account).
    • Set the language
  • Notifications
    • Activate notifications (Quota, not successful, not started)
    • Deactivate notifications (Quota, not successful, not started)
    • Set notification medium (mail,sms,...)
    • Set notification destination (e-mail address, phone number, ...)
    • Set notification language
    • Set notification threshold (after how many not successful, not started attempts should the notification be sent: 0 to N)